    About Mount Afadjato

    Ghana's highest peak near the Togo border. The hike from Liati Wote is a community-run ecotourism project.

    Climbing Mount Afadjato: route, season and difficulty

    How long it takes
    4–8 hours round trip from the standard trailhead
    Do you need a guide?
    No guide needed. A marked trail, decent fitness and a map or GPS track are enough for most fit hikers.
    Best season
    Usually the local dry season — anytime outside the monsoon or rainy months.
    Terrain & gear
    Marked walking trails with a sustained but non-technical climb. Hiking boots, waterproofs, water, food and navigation. Nothing technical.
